Part 1: Organization Information

Organization

Define your chosen company and its industry.

My chosen company for this assignment is Toyota motor company. Toyota is one of the leading auto manufacturers globally. Toyota company deals with the manufacturer and sale of motor vehicles. Toyota company produces mid-size, luxury and specialty cars, it also manufactures recreational and sport-utility vehicles, pick trucks and business. Apart from vehicles, Toyota company has also extended its fields in housing, financial services as well as telecommunication and information technology. Toyota company is in the automotive industry.

Organizational Initiatives

Outline 1-2 major initiative for this organization. What are they currently doing to support these initiatives?

The first initiative for Toyota company is growth initiative. To support this initiative, Toyota motor has signed an agreement with KDDDI Corp that will enable them to jointly develop a connected car technology. The agreement will help the company to establish a strong relationship with KDDI Corp.

Another Toyota company’s initiatives is to reduce the emissions of CO2 from their vehicles. The company is trying its best to reduce the emission of carbon monoxide from its vehicles though improved fuel efficiency and the use of hybrid technology and electricity. To support this initiative, of reducing CO2 emissions through innovative projects that are meant to cut energy and fuel consumption and increase the use of renewable energy.

SWOT Analysis

There are various factors within the external environment of an organization that impacts its strategy.

Analyze the organization’s SWOT analysis. Identify the internal and external factors. Include a link to the SWOT analysis in the Reference section of this worksheet.

Internal Factors

Core competency; Toyota has the ability automobiles of great quality and sales at the best prices. This makes the company to provide the value for money.

Competent staff at Toyota has given it its value for the investments it makes on them. they produce high quality services and products.

Toyota has an innovative production practices that enhances its core competence of quality.

Distinctive competency is another internal factor of Toyota company. The distinctive competence for Toyota is known as Toyota production system.

External Factors

Demographic factors- Toyota models such as Prius poses some of the demographic factors to the company as they appeal to generation Y. these models have comfort with computers, digital technology and overall technical advances.

Economic environment forms another external factor. The economic environment affects the purchasing power of consumers for Toyota products.

Another external factor is competition from other companies such as tesla company.

Technological environment is another factor affecting Toyota as it is forced to manufacture electronic vehicles to suit into the current technological world.
